A 4B multimodal model claims 75% fewer visual tokens by encoding only what moves

Mage-VL, posted 27 July 2026, is a codec-native streaming multimodal foundation model that works at a 16x16 patch level and selectively encodes dynamic regions to keep spatiotemporal context. The authors report over 75% lower visual-token consumption and up to a 3.5x wall-clock inference speedup, with Mage-VL-4B matching Qwen3-VL-4B on static tasks and surpassing a 15B Phi-4-reasoning-vision baseline; pre-training used roughly 560M unlabelled images and 100M unlabelled video frames. Every figure here is the paper’s own — no independent benchmark run is attached.

What it means Token count is the bill for anything that watches a video feed all day; a 75% claim is worth a reproduction before it is worth a migration.
